Output 3b56c1330487bf0bca756d202b106ddcc632fc709bdba23949aca0e44bea1d42:14

value
38811883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 096cfc977d6f081d8aa107a993ca20165bf0afcf OP_EQUAL
address
M8kzsgea652eGPiZcb9ofNMJx9qAXCDEci
transaction
3b56c1330487bf0bca756d202b106ddcc632fc709bdba23949aca0e44bea1d42
spent
true